Job description

Adecco is currently hiring a full-time highly organized and customer-focused Parts Specialist to support our client's Parts Department operations in Markham, ON. In this role, you will ensure efficient parts handling, accurate inventory control, and exceptional customer service. You will maintain a clean and well-organized department, manage incoming and outgoing parts, respond to customer inquiries, and assist with ordering and system setup.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ment and enjoy working with both customers and internal teams, this role offers a great opportunity to grow your skills in parts operations and inventory management.

  • Pay Rate : $50k + benefits + 2 weeks vacation
  • Location : Markham, ON
  • Schedule : Mondays to Fridays | 8 : 30am to 5pm
  • Job type : Permanent Full-time
  • Vacancy Status : This posting is for a future vacancy .

Responsibilities :

Parts Department Operations

  • Maintain a clean, organized, and efficient Parts Department.
  • Pick, pack, and prepare parts to fulfill sales orders and service work orders.
  • Receive incoming inventory shipments and ensure timely put-away into proper locations.
  • Assist with ordering parts while monitoring budgets and ensuring product availability.
  • Set up and maintain parts models, including accurate product information, in company systems.
  • Customer & Internal Support

  • Respond promptly and professionally to emails and phone calls regarding pricing, availability, and product inquiries.
  • Communicate effectively with end customers, account contacts, internal departments, field service teams, and corporate offices.
  • Build strong, positive relationships through reliable service and proactive communication.
  • Provide support to the Customer Care and After-Sales Service teams as required .
  • Inventory Management & Accuracy

  • Monitor inventory levels, stock turns, and part-level backorders to maintain optimal stock health.
  • Reconcile inventory balances and conduct audits, cycle counts, and investigations to ensure accurate inventory records.
  • Support inventory control processes and ensure compliance with company policies and procedures.
  • Qualifications :

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 1-3 years of experience in a parts department, warehouse, inventory, customer care, or related role (preferred).
  • Strong attention to detail with excellent organizational skills.
  • Ability to lift up to 50 lbs and perform physical tasks such as standing, bending, and walking.
  • Proficient with basic computer applications (email, Microsoft Office, and inventory systems).
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ently as well as collaboratively with multiple teams.
  • Customer-service-focused mindset with a positive and professional attitude.
  • Inventory control and stock management
  • Order picking, packing, and fulfillment accuracy
  • Strong time-management and multitasking abilities
  • Clear and professional communication skills
  • Data entry accuracy and system navigation
  • Relationship-building with customers and internal teams
  • Problem-solving skills and proactive thinking
  • Mu st be legally eligible to work, and reside in Canada
